Getting Started: Setting Up Your Mint App Account

Setting up your Mint app account is a straightforward process that can be completed in minutes. Begin by downloading the Mint app from your preferred app store or accessing it via the web. Once you’ve created an account, you’ll be prompted to link your bank accounts, credit cards, and other financial institutions. Mint supports connections to thousands of banks, allowing you to see all your transactions in one place.

After linking your accounts, Mint automatically imports your recent transactions and categorizes them based on spending type. While the app’s categorization is highly accurate, you can manually adjust categories or create custom ones to reflect your unique budgeting style. This flexibility ensures that your mint budget accurately mirrors your real-world spending.

With your accounts connected and transactions categorized, it’s time to set up your first budget. Mint provides suggested budget amounts based on your historical spending, but you can easily tailor these to match your financial goals. You can also set up recurring bills, track due dates, and receive reminders to avoid late payments. For those focused on saving, Mint’s goal-setting tool lets you define specific targets, such as building an emergency fund or paying off debt, and tracks your progress automatically.

Maximizing Mint: Advanced Features for Smarter Budgeting and Saving

Beyond basic budgeting, the Mint budget app offers a suite of advanced features designed to help you optimize your finances. One standout feature is the investment tracking tool, which gives you a real-time overview of your investment accounts and compares your portfolio performance against market benchmarks. This is invaluable for users who want to keep an eye on their long-term mint finance goals.

Mint also provides free credit score monitoring, allowing you to keep tabs on your credit health and receive tips for improvement. The app’s bill negotiation and alerts can help you identify opportunities to save on recurring expenses, while its personalized insights reveal trends in your spending and suggest ways to cut costs.

For users who want to go even deeper, Mint offers customizable spending alerts, detailed reports, and the ability to set rules for recurring transactions. This level of control makes it easier to stick to your budgets, avoid unnecessary fees, and build better money habits over time.
